What Is TPMS and Why Does It Matter?

The Tire Pressure Monitoring System (TPMS) is an electronic system that continuously checks the air pressure in the vehicle’s tires and alerts the driver if the pressure drops below the optimal level. Driving with under-inflated or over-inflated tires can lead to poor fuel efficiency, uneven tire wear, and even potential blowouts—posing a serious safety risk.

TPMS ensures that drivers are informed in real time about any tire pressure discrepancies, allowing them to take timely corrective action. By including this feature as standard, Kia is making advanced safety proactive rather than reactive.

A Feature That Promotes Awareness and Maintenance

What sets TPMS apart from other safety features is its ability to promote better car maintenance habits. By constantly monitoring tire pressure, it encourages drivers to check and inflate their tires regularly. This not only improves road safety but also optimizes vehicle performance and fuel economy.

In regions with varied temperatures or rough road conditions, tire pressure can fluctuate more frequently. TPMS helps prevent long-term damage by catching irregularities early—something particularly beneficial for Indian road conditions, where potholes, long highway journeys, and changing climates are common.
